@font-face{font-display:swap;font-family:Pretendard;font-weight:900;src:local("Pretendard Black"),url(/static/media/Pretendard-Black.8bad248bdb96c3377cbc.woff) format("woff")}@font-face{font-display:swap;font-family:Pretendard;font-weight:800;src:local("Pretendard ExtraBold"),url(/static/media/Pretendard-ExtraBold.88651b953c5d967d1db9.woff) format("woff")}@font-face{font-display:swap;font-family:Pretendard;font-weight:700;src:local("Pretendard Bold"),url(/static/media/Pretendard-Bold.dd56301118da9e158ce9.woff) format("woff")}@font-face{font-display:swap;font-family:Pretendard;font-weight:600;src:local("Pretendard SemiBold"),url(/static/media/Pretendard-SemiBold.86ffe3f48b7881c55a2c.woff) format("woff")}@font-face{font-display:swap;font-family:Pretendard;font-weight:500;src:local("Pretendard Medium"),url(/static/media/Pretendard-Medium.f0cc544dcc84cf9f03b3.woff) format("woff")}@font-face{font-display:swap;font-family:Pretendard;font-weight:400;src:local("Pretendard Regular"),url(/static/media/Pretendard-Regular.21b4bbcb93a4b1214f7d.woff) format("woff")}@font-face{font-display:swap;font-family:Pretendard;font-weight:300;src:local("Pretendard Light"),url(/static/media/Pretendard-Light.d0646c81e7ffb919ebd1.woff) format("woff")}@font-face{font-display:swap;font-family:Pretendard;font-weight:200;src:local("Pretendard ExtraLight"),url(/static/media/Pretendard-ExtraLight.050334e61f5fd99dddd4.woff) format("woff")}@font-face{font-display:swap;font-family:Pretendard;font-weight:100;src:local("Pretendard Thin"),url(/static/media/Pretendard-Thin.d3e53f3d68cbe18c8f70.woff) format("woff")}@media print{table.customTable2 th{background-color:#e3f2fd;-webkit-print-color-adjust:exact;print-color-adjust:exact}}table.customTable2 th{border:1px solid #ddd}table.customTable2{border-collapse:collapse;width:100%}table.customTable2 th{background-color:#eff1f0;border:1px solid #fff;color:#212121;font-weight:500;height:50px;padding:8px;text-align:center}table.customTable2 td{border-top:1px solid #eff1f0;color:#212121;padding:8px}table.customTable2 tr{border-right:1px solid #eff1f0}@media (max-width:767px){table.customTable2 colgroup{display:none}.customTable2 tr.columnCont{display:grid;grid-template-columns:100px 1fr;height:auto;width:100%}.customTable2 tr.fullCont{display:grid}.customTable2 td,div.scrollCont th{max-width:200px;overflow:hidden;text-overflow:ellipsis}}@media (max-width:600px){table.customTable2 td{font-size:14px;height:auto;overflow:hidden}}div.scrollCont{overflow-x:auto;width:100%}.ck-editor__editable_inline:not(.ck-comment__input *){height:300px;overflow-y:auto}.reqItem{color:red}.tox .tox-promotion{display:none}.ps{-ms-overflow-style:none;overflow:hidden!important;overflow-anchor:none;touch-action:auto;-ms-touch-action:auto}.ps__rail-x{bottom:0;height:15px}.ps__rail-x,.ps__rail-y{display:none;opacity:0;position:absolute;transition:background-color .2s linear,opacity .2s linear;-webkit-transition:background-color .2s linear,opacity .2s linear}.ps__rail-y{right:0;width:15px}.ps--active-x>.ps__rail-x,.ps--active-y>.ps__rail-y{background-color:transparent;display:block}.ps--focus>.ps__rail-x,.ps--focus>.ps__rail-y,.ps--scrolling-x>.ps__rail-x,.ps--scrolling-y>.ps__rail-y,.ps:hover>.ps__rail-x,.ps:hover>.ps__rail-y{opacity:.6}.ps .ps__rail-x.ps--clicking,.ps .ps__rail-x:focus,.ps .ps__rail-x:hover,.ps .ps__rail-y.ps--clicking,.ps .ps__rail-y:focus,.ps .ps__rail-y:hover{background-color:#eee;opacity:.9}.ps__thumb-x{bottom:2px;height:6px;transition:background-color .2s linear,height .2s ease-in-out;-webkit-transition:background-color .2s linear,height .2s ease-in-out}.ps__thumb-x,.ps__thumb-y{background-color:#aaa;border-radius:6px;position:absolute}.ps__thumb-y{right:2px;transition:background-color .2s linear,width .2s ease-in-out;-webkit-transition:background-color .2s linear,width .2s ease-in-out;width:6px}.ps__rail-x.ps--clicking .ps__thumb-x,.ps__rail-x:focus>.ps__thumb-x,.ps__rail-x:hover>.ps__thumb-x{background-color:#999;height:11px}.ps__rail-y.ps--clicking .ps__thumb-y,.ps__rail-y:focus>.ps__thumb-y,.ps__rail-y:hover>.ps__thumb-y{background-color:#999;width:11px}@supports(-ms-overflow-style:none){.ps{overflow:auto!important}}@media (-ms-high-contrast:none),screen and (-ms-high-contrast:active){.ps{overflow:auto!important}}.scrollbar-container{height:100%;position:relative}.fullscreen .react-images__blanket{z-index:1200}.apexcharts-legend-series .apexcharts-legend-marker{margin-right:8px}.scrollbar-container .ps__rail-y.ps--clicking .ps__thumb-y,.scrollbar-container .ps__rail-y:focus>.ps__thumb-y,.scrollbar-container .ps__rail-y:hover>.ps__thumb-y,.scrollbar-container .ps__thumb-y{background-color:#9e9e9e;width:5px}.scrollbar-container .ps__thumb-y{border-radius:6px;right:0}.scrollbar-container.ps.ps--active-y>.ps__rail-y,.scrollbar-container>.ps.ps--active-y>.ps__rail-y{background-color:transparent!important;width:5px;z-index:999}.scrollbar-container.ps.ps--active-y>.ps__rail-y.ps--clicking,.scrollbar-container.ps.ps--active-y>.ps__rail-y:hover,.scrollbar-container>.ps.ps--active-y>.ps__rail-y.ps--clicking,.scrollbar-container>.ps.ps--active-y>.ps__rail-y:hover{background-color:transparent;width:5px}.scrollbar-container.ps.ps--scrolling-x>.ps__rail-x,.scrollbar-container.ps.ps--scrolling-y>.ps__rail-y,.scrollbar-container>.ps.ps--scrolling-x>.ps__rail-x,.scrollbar-container>.ps.ps--scrolling-y>.ps__rail-y{background-color:transparent;opacity:.4}@keyframes wings{50%{transform:translateY(-40px)}to{transform:translateY(0)}}@keyframes blink{50%{opacity:0}to{opacity:1}}@keyframes bounce{0%,20%,53%,to{animation-timing-function:cubic-bezier(.215,.61,.355,1);transform:translateZ(0)}40%,43%{animation-timing-function:cubic-bezier(.755,.05,.855,.06);transform:translate3d(0,-5px,0)}70%{animation-timing-function:cubic-bezier(.755,.05,.855,.06);transform:translate3d(0,-7px,0)}80%{transform:translateZ(0);transition-timing-function:cubic-bezier(.215,.61,.355,1)}90%{transform:translate3d(0,-2px,0)}}@keyframes slideY{0%,50%,to{transform:translateY(0)}25%{transform:translateY(-10px)}75%{transform:translateY(10px)}}@keyframes slideX{0%,50%,to{transform:translateX(0)}25%{transform:translateX(-10px)}75%{transform:translateX(10px)}}.MuiOutlinedInput-input{background-color:#fff}.inputTitle{align-items:start!important}.userGender .css-q9ept5-MuiInputBase-input-MuiOutlinedInput-input{display:none}.userGenderRadio .css-kalu3f-MuiButtonBase-root-MuiRadio-root{margin-left:15px!important;margin-right:15px!important;padding:0!important}.node{min-width:100%;overflow:hidden;position:relative;text-align:left;white-space:nowrap;width:50%}.nodeContent{bottom:0;position:absolute;top:0;width:80%}.validDrop{background:#26c281}.invalidDrop{background:#c0392b}.highlight{background:hsla(0,0%,94%,.7);cursor:pointer;height:100%}.rowWrapper{box-sizing:border-box;cursor:move;height:100%;padding:2px 2px 2px 0}.rowWrapper:hover{opacity:.7;padding:3px 3px 3px 0}.rowWrapper:active{opacity:1}.rowWrapperDragDisabled{cursor:default}.rowWrapperDragDisabled:hover{opacity:1}.row{display:flex;height:100%;white-space:nowrap}.row>*{box-sizing:border-box}.rowCancelPad,.rowLandingPad{border:none!important;box-shadow:none!important;outline:none!important;width:500px}.rowCancelPad *,.rowLandingPad *{opacity:0!important}.rowCancelPad:before,.rowLandingPad:before{background-color:#add8e6;bottom:0;content:"";left:0;position:absolute;right:0;top:0;width:100%;z-index:-1}.rowCancelPad:before{background-color:#e6a8ad}.rowSearchMatch{outline:1px solid #0080ff}.rowSearchFocus{outline:1px solid #fc6421}.loadingHandle,.moveHandle,.rowContents,.rowLabel,.rowToolbar,.toolbarButton{display:inline-block;vertical-align:middle}.rowContents{align-items:center;background-color:#fff;box-shadow:0 1px 3px rgba(0,0,0,.12),0 1px 2px rgba(0,0,0,.24);display:flex;flex:1 0 auto;height:100%;justify-content:space-between;min-width:230px;padding:0 5px 0 30px;position:relative}.rowContents,.rowContents:hover{transition:all .3s cubic-bezier(.25,.8,.25,1)}.rowContents:hover{box-shadow:0 5px 10px rgba(0,0,0,.19),0 3px 3px rgba(0,0,0,.23)}.rowLabel{flex:0 1 auto;padding-right:20px;width:100%}.rowToolbar{display:flex;flex:0 1 auto}.loadingHandle,.moveHandle{background:#d9d9d9 url(data:image/svg+xml;base64,PHN2ZyB4bWxucz0iaHR0cDovL3d3dy53My5vcmcvMjAwMC9zdmciIHdpZHRoPSI0MiIgaGVpZ2h0PSI0MiI+PGcgc3Ryb2tlPSIjRkZGIiBzdHJva2Utd2lkdGg9IjIuOSI+PHBhdGggZD0iTTE0IDE1LjdoMTQuNE0xNCAyMS40aDE0LjRNMTQgMjcuMWgxNC40Ii8+PC9nPjwvc3ZnPg==) no-repeat 50%;border:1px solid #aaa;border-radius:1px;box-shadow:0 2px 2px -2px;cursor:move;height:100%;width:44px;z-index:1}.loadingHandle{background:#d9d9d9;cursor:default}@keyframes pointFade{0%,19.999%,to{opacity:0}20%{opacity:1}}.loadingCircle{height:80%;margin:10%;position:relative;width:80%}.loadingCirclePoint{height:100%;left:0;position:absolute;top:0;width:100%}.loadingCirclePoint:before{animation:pointFade .8s ease-in-out infinite both;background-color:#fff;border-radius:30%;content:"";display:block;height:30%;margin:0 auto;width:11%}.rowTitle{font-weight:700}.rowTitleWithSubtitle{display:block}.rowSubtitle{display:inline-block;font-size:70%;line-height:.7;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;width:95%}.collapseButton,.expandButton{-webkit-appearance:none;-moz-appearance:none;appearance:none;background:none;border:none;cursor:pointer;height:16px;padding-left:120px;position:absolute;top:50%;transform:translate(-50%,-50%);width:16px;z-index:1000}.collapseButton:focus,.expandButton:focus{outline:0}.collapseButton:before{content:"▼"}.expandButton:before{content:"▶"}.lineChildren{display:inline-block;height:100%;position:absolute}.contentContainer{width:75%}.rstcustom__expandButton,.rstcustom__expandButton:after{border-left-width:5px!important;border-right-width:5px!important;border-top-color:#363636!important}.rstcustom__expandButton:after{background-color:#fff}.rstcustom__expandButton:before{background-color:#fff;content:"";display:block;height:20px;position:absolute;width:10px}.rstcustom__collapseButton{border-left-width:5px!important;border-right-width:5px!important;border-top-color:#363636!important}.rstcustom__collapseButton:after{border-left-width:5px!important;border-right-width:5px!important;border-top-color:#eb0000!important}.rstcustom__lineBlock{position:relative}.rstcustom__lineBlock:after{border-left:1px dotted #a9a9a9;content:"";display:block;height:20px;left:7px;position:absolute;width:1px}.rstcustom__rowLabel .MuiTreeItem-iconContainer{margin-right:0}.rstcustom__rowLabel .MuiTreeItem-content{padding:0}